Output eca9427014d3fcbcc84df8738f95d6a31d0802d55c62c4d3cb24c40ecde88d75:0

value
1366340
script pubkey
OP_0 OP_PUSHBYTES_20 833988bce2604f6cfae8045c8cc5019d80c0c2e7
address
bc1qsvuc308zvp8ke7hgq3wge3gpnkqvpsh85xp6zz
transaction
eca9427014d3fcbcc84df8738f95d6a31d0802d55c62c4d3cb24c40ecde88d75
spent
true